Compatibility with Cooktops and Ovens
Crockery inserts for slow cookers offer excellent heat retention and even cooking but are generally not compatible with direct stovetop or oven use due to their fragility under high, direct heat. Metal inserts, often made from stainless steel or aluminum, provide superior durability and can safely transition from stovetop to slow cooker, and even into the oven, enhancing versatility for recipes requiring searing or finishing. Choosing between crockery and metal inserts depends largely on the required cooking methods and the heat sources your kitchen appliances support.
